A Dentaurum Case Study with Sid Tass, tdl Precision Orthodontics

Sid Tass is the Founder and Director of tdl Precision Orthodontics. tdl is a commercial orthodontic dental laboratory based in Canterbury, an eastern suburb of Melbourne, Victoria. tdl specialises in fixed, removable and thermoformed orthodontic appliances. 

Sid is enthusiastic about tdl, their clinical customers, and the patients who experience and benefit from the orthodontic appliances. It's an enthusiasm that stems from an extraordinary combination of genuine passion for technology, orthodontics, excellence and people. 

The beginnings 

Since childhood, Sid has been fascinated by all types of technology, innovation and engineering. He has always sought to learn how technology can solve problems and work out ways to use it innovatively. 

When in Year 10, Sid undertook work experience at the Royal Dental Hospital of Melbourne and gravitated to the dental technology department. A career dedicated to dental technology was born out of those few weeks. He was steered towards orthodontics due mainly to a keen aptitude for accuracy and skill in wire bending.

The tdl story 

Now in 2023, tdl celebrated 32 years in business this February. Sid and his team have an unshakable appetite for technical excellence. Their customers include some of Australia's foremost orthodontic practitioners who trust and rely on the consistent standards that tdl delivers. 

A commitment to the dental health of those who experience tdl appliances also drives the high standards. The name of the patient is used to identify every single job. It's a constant reminder that every appliance is used to elevate the dental health of an individual person. 

The business constantly aims to be at the forefront of practical technology that delivers better results. In 2009, TDL purchased one of Australia's first 3D printers. Starting with toys and other non-dental related objects, the aim was to understand how to work with the technology in readiness for its use in the dental industry. Then in 2013, tdl began using a then-new photo polymer technology 3D printer in conjunction with intra-oral scanning for appliance design and manufacture. 

Sid comments: "Our customer's feedback is that we apply uncommon care to our work and business relationships. If we stay patient-driven and use technology and expertise to the best of our ability, our customers will continue to regard us highly".
